Title 9 TRAFFIC*
Chapter 9.50 PARKING AND RULES OF THE ROAD
9.50.215 Parking fees for city-owned parking lots.
A. The following fees shall be paid by any person who parks a
vehicle in a city-owned parking lot designated for free parking:
0-2 hours Free;
Seventy-five cents an hour for each additional hour, or part
thereof;
Provided, that no person shall park a vehicle in such parking
lot between eight a.m. and five p.m. for more than an aggregate of two hours
without paying the proper fee except on days designated in subsection B as
exempt.
Such fee shall be deposited in a container located upon such
parking lot in a slot whose number corresponds to the number on the parking
place in which such vehicle is parked.
B. The fee schedule in subsection A shall be in force during
the hours from eight a.m. and five p.m., Monday through Friday, with the
exception of the following holidays, Saturdays and Sundays:
